The data shows a slight year-on-year decline in the number of hours worked in the Agricultural Products and Livestock Sector in Poland from 2024 to 2028. Specifically, the values decrease from 257.82 million hours in 2024 to 254.52 million hours in 2028. Comparing 2025 to 2024, the decline is approximately 0.38%, and from 2026 to 2025, it's roughly 0.34%. The rate continues similarly through 2028, showing a gradual reduction.
Based on the forecast, there is a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of around -0.34% over the five-year period. This indicates a consistent but slow decline in workforce hours dedicated to this sector.
